About This Item

Victoria, British Columbia: Sono Nis Press, 1989. Softcover. Fine. First edition. Fine in unprinted wrappers and fine pictorial dust jacket. The Dedication Copy, Inscribed to Pulitzer Prize-winning poet Donald Justice on the half-title: "For my friend and teacher Don Justice, in gratitude and friendship - and for all the years and all the missing persons. Chris. November 1989." The printed dedication reads "for Donald Justice." Justice and Wiseman had known each other since the 1950s; Justice is also quoted in the jacket copy on Wiseman's "strong, clear, truth-telling voice." The Dedication Copy.

About Between the Covers- Rare Books, Inc. ABAA

Between the Covers-Rare Books, Inc., founded in 1985, specializes in first editions of 20th Century American and English fiction. Our inventory of over 75,000 first editions includes: African-American literature & history, Mysteries, Detective Fiction, Drama, Books into Film and Sports books. We routinely issue extensively illustrated color catalogs, available by subscription. We are members of the Antiquarian Booksellers' Association of America (ABAA)and the International League of Antiquarian Booksellers (ILAB). Tom Congalton, founder of Between the Covers-Rare Books, Inc., actively promotes the ethics and standards of these professional organizations and served as President of the ABAA from 2000 to 2002.
